Scientists Made Sourdough Bread With Yeast Found on Ötzi the Iceman’s Mummified Body

Source: Smithsonian Magazine

Scientists successfully used ancient yeast from Ötzi the Iceman's mummified remains to bake sourdough bread, blending history with culinary innovation.
